I'm thinking about picking a Golobulus up really cheap from a local shop (I know, I know, I just like the weird ones), but I can't figure out if he's able to stand up at all. An old thread from 2005 on the YoJoe forums has a poster stating he can stand with a little effort but I can't find any pictures of it. Have any of you had any luck pulling this off?

Here's what I did. Globulous was in that ball-like thing thru most of the movie, right? I bought a lime green Nerf ball (the 7 or 8 inch diameter one) and cut a hole for Globby to stick into. Then I inserted 4 toothpicks into the bottom of the ball so it wouldn't tip over. I'll take a pic and post it soon.
